预计到 2030 年,全球医疗保健电子同意市场规模将达到 9.817 亿美元

2024年,全球医疗保健电子同意书市场规模估计为5.194亿美元,预计2024年至2030年期间的复合年增长率为11.2%,到2030年将达到9.817亿美元。本报告分析的细分市场之一-云端基础平台,预计其复合年增长率为12.5%,到分析期结束时规模将达到6.697亿美元。网页平台细分市场在分析期间内的复合年增长率估计为8.7%。

美国市场规模估计为 1.365 亿美元,中国市场预计复合年增长率为 10.2%

美国医疗保健电子同意书市场规模预计在2024年达到1.365亿美元。预计到2030年,作为世界第二大经济体的中国市场规模将达到1.505亿美元,在分析期间(2024-2030年)的复合年增长率为10.2%。其他值得关注的区域市场包括日本和加拿大,预计在分析期间的复合年增长率分别为10.1%和9.0%。在欧洲,预计德国的复合年增长率为8.6%。

全球医疗保健电子同意市场—主要趋势和驱动因素摘要

为什么电子同意成为以病人为中心的医疗保健转型的基石?

随着医疗保健向更高的透明度、数位化和患者赋权转变,电子同意 (eConsent) 已成为重新定义患者授权获取、管理和记录方式的关键要素。传统上,同意程序是基于纸本文件,不一致,容易出错和沟通不良,常常导致法律漏洞和病患困惑。如今,电子同意系统将这项流程转变为互动、透明且合规的体验,从而提高了理解和参与。特别是在监管监督和知情同意至关重要的临床研究中,电子同意平台支援符合伦理和法律标准的标准化、可追溯和多语言同意工作流程。此外,分散式临床试验和虚拟医疗服务的兴起使得从现场签名转向远端数位体验成为必要,这使得电子同意对于确保跨地域护理的连续性和合规性至关重要。透过整合多媒体内容、即时分析、数位签章和云端基础的访问,这些平台简化了复杂的临床术语,增强了患者理解,并创建了审核的同意路径。无论是常规手术、疫苗接种、基因检测或实验性治疗,电子同意都为患者与照护者之间的互动带来了效率、安全性和整体性,将同意从单纯的形式转变为有意义的、由患者主导的过程。

科技进步如何使电子同意平台更加安全、易于存取和整合?

数位健康技术的快速发展正在将电子同意书 (eConsent) 平台转变为安全、可扩展且对患者友好的精密工具,可部署于各种医疗环境中。如今,云端基础的架构能够无缝即时存取同意文件,而端对端加密、多因素身份验证和区块链整合则确保了患者资料的完整性和机密性。人工智慧和自然语言处理的兴起实现了动态内容个性化,将复杂的医学概念转化为易于理解的语言和视觉效果,并根据每位患者的文化水平和语言偏好进行客製化。此外,与电子健康记录(EHR)、临床试验管理系统 (CTMS) 和数位入口网站平台的集成,使电子同意书 (eConsent) 成为更广泛的数位健康生态系统的自然延伸。行动优化、电子签章捕获和离线存取功能支援偏远和服务欠缺地区的同意,从而提高了访问的公平性。智慧同意平台还提供即时分析和审核日誌,使医疗服务提供者和申办者能够追踪文件的签署人、签署时间和使用的版本,从而显着提高法规遵从性和业务效率。这些创新不仅使同意更加安全和用户友好,而且还简化了研究人员、临床医生和管理人员的文件工作流程,降低了管理开销和法律风险。

临床、监管和消费者期望的变化如何影响电子同意的采用?

相关人员不断变化的期望正在加速电子同意书在临床和商业医疗环境中的应用。 FDA、EMA 和 MHRA 等监管机构已发布指南,支持在临床试验中使用电子同意书,检验其合法性,并鼓励知情同意流程的数位化转变。同时,在新冠疫情和持续的数位转型推动下,临床试验的分散化正促使申办方和合约研究组织 (CRO) 采用电子同意书等远端友善技术,以吸引地理位置分散的参与者。在临床护理方面,医院系统正在采用电子同意书来简化术前记录、远距离诊断、远端医疗病人历程和门诊病人程序,以应对安全和效率挑战。同时,病人本身也要求在就诊过程中拥有更大的自主权和清晰度。随着人们对健康数据权利、个人隐私和医疗保健素养的认识不断提高,许多患者现在希望同意书更具互动性、资讯量更大、更易于获取。因此,医疗保健提供者将电子同意视为建立信任、减少未经同意就诊并提高治疗依从性的策略工具。曾经将同意视为法律要求的医疗系统如今已将其视为关键组成部分。无论是在临床试验、常规护理或数据共用协议中,电子同意对于现代以患者为先的医疗模式都至关重要,在这种模式下,沟通、合规性和用户体验都是重中之重。

哪些因素推动了医疗保健市场电子同意的成长?

医疗保健领域电子同意书 (eConsent) 市场的成长受到若干关键因素的驱动,这些因素与不断变化的法规、不断扩展的数位基础设施、病人参与策略以及业务效率目标相关。云端运算、行动装置的广泛应用、人工智慧驱动的内容客製化以及 EHR 整合等技术进步,使得用户友好的电子同意书平台能够在临床试验和常规护理环境中广泛部署。分散式临床试验、远端患者监护和虚拟护理模式的兴起,推动了对数位优先同意工作流程的需求,这些工作流程可确保无需面对面会议即可达成合规性。全球卫生当局的监管澄清加强了电子同意书的合法性和必要性,为其在各地区和各部门的采用创造了有利条件。此外,消费者对透明度、隐私和数位素养的期望不断提高,这促使医疗机构对同意流程进行现代化改造,以改善整体患者体验。医院、学术医疗中心和药品赞助商也意识到无纸化同意系统可以节省成本和时间,尤其是在减轻行政负担、最大限度地减少错误和加快入组流程方面。诸如《健康保险流通与责任法》(HIPAA)、《一般资料保护规范》(GDPR)等资料隐私法以及不断发展的国家法规进一步强调了对安全、审核且易于搜寻的同意记录的需求。这些因素正在加速电子同意融入主流医疗保健业务,使其成为数位健康和以患者为中心的医疗服务的基础要素。

Global eConsent in Healthcare Market to Reach US$981.7 Million by 2030

The global market for eConsent in Healthcare estimated at US$519.4 Million in the year 2024, is expected to reach US$981.7 Million by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 11.2%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Cloud-based Platform, one of the segments analyzed in the report, is expected to record a 12.5% CAGR and reach US$669.7 Million by the end of the analysis period. Growth in the Web-based Platform segment is estimated at 8.7% CAGR over the analysis period.

The U.S. Market is Estimated at US$136.5 Million While China is Forecast to Grow at 10.2% CAGR

The eConsent in Healthcare market in the U.S. is estimated at US$136.5 Million in the year 2024. China, the world's second largest economy, is forecast to reach a projected market size of US$150.5 Million by the year 2030 trailing a CAGR of 10.2%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Among the other noteworthy geographic markets are Japan and Canada, each forecast to grow at a CAGR of 10.1% and 9.0% respectively over the analysis period. Within Europe, Germany is forecast to grow at approximately 8.6% CAGR.

Global eConsent in Healthcare Market - Key Trends & Drivers Summarized

Why Is eConsent Emerging as a Cornerstone of Patient-Centric Healthcare Transformation?

As healthcare shifts toward greater transparency, digitization, and patient empowerment, electronic consent (eConsent) is emerging as a pivotal component in redefining how patient permissions are captured, managed, and documented. Traditionally, consent procedures were paper-based, inconsistent, and prone to errors or miscommunication, often leading to legal vulnerabilities and patient confusion. Today, eConsent systems are transforming this process into an interactive, transparent, and compliant experience that improves understanding and engagement. Especially in clinical research, where regulatory scrutiny and informed participation are vital, eConsent platforms are enabling standardized, trackable, and multilingual consent workflows that align with ethical and legal standards. Furthermore, the rise of decentralized clinical trials and virtual care delivery has necessitated the shift from in-person signing to remote, digital experiences-making eConsent indispensable in ensuring continuity of care and compliance across geographies. By incorporating multimedia content, real-time analytics, digital signatures, and cloud-based access, these platforms are simplifying complex clinical jargon, improving patient comprehension, and creating auditable consent trails. Whether for routine surgical procedures, vaccinations, genetic testing, or experimental therapies, eConsent is bringing efficiency, security, and inclusivity to the heart of patient-provider interaction, reshaping consent from a mere formality into a meaningful, patient-driven process.

How Are Technology Advancements Enhancing the Security, Accessibility, and Integration of eConsent Platforms?

Rapid advancements in digital health technologies are reshaping eConsent platforms into sophisticated tools capable of secure, scalable, and patient-friendly deployment across diverse healthcare settings. Cloud-based architectures are now enabling seamless, real-time access to consent documents, while end-to-end encryption, multi-factor authentication, and blockchain integration ensure the integrity and confidentiality of patient data. The rise of AI and natural language processing has allowed for dynamic content personalization, translating complex medical concepts into easily understandable language and visuals tailored to each patient’s literacy level and language preferences. Additionally, integrations with electronic health records (EHRs), clinical trial management systems (CTMS), and digital front-door platforms have made eConsent a natural extension of broader digital health ecosystems. Mobile optimization, electronic signature capture, and offline access features are supporting consent in remote and underserved areas, improving equity in access. Smart consent platforms also offer real-time analytics and audit logs, enabling healthcare providers and sponsors to track who has signed, when, and what version of the document was used-greatly enhancing regulatory compliance and operational efficiency. These innovations are not only making consent more secure and user-friendly but are also streamlining documentation workflows for researchers, clinicians, and administrators, reducing administrative overhead and legal risk.

How Are Shifting Clinical, Regulatory, and Consumer Expectations Reshaping eConsent Adoption?

A confluence of shifting stakeholder expectations is accelerating the adoption of eConsent in both clinical and commercial healthcare environments. Regulatory bodies such as the FDA, EMA, and MHRA have issued supportive guidance on the use of electronic consent in clinical trials, validating its legality and encouraging digital transition in informed consent processes. In parallel, the decentralization of clinical trials-driven by COVID-19 and ongoing digital transformation-is pushing sponsors and CROs to adopt remote-friendly technologies like eConsent to engage geographically dispersed participants. In clinical care, hospital systems are incorporating eConsent to streamline pre-surgical documentation, remote diagnostics, telemedicine consultations, and outpatient procedures, addressing both safety and efficiency imperatives. Meanwhile, patients themselves are demanding greater autonomy and clarity in their care journeys. With rising awareness about health data rights, personal privacy, and medical literacy, many patients now expect consent to be more interactive, informative, and accessible. This has led healthcare providers to view eConsent as a strategic tool for building trust, reducing no-shows, and improving treatment adherence. Health systems that once saw consent as a legal necessity are now treating it as a key moment of engagement. Whether in clinical trials, routine care, or data-sharing agreements, eConsent is becoming integral to modern, patient-first care models where communication, compliance, and user experience are all paramount.

What Factors Are Driving the Growth of the eConsent in Healthcare Market?

The growth in the eConsent in healthcare market is driven by several critical factors tied to regulatory evolution, digital infrastructure expansion, patient engagement strategies, and operational efficiency goals. Technological advancements-such as cloud computing, mobile device penetration, AI-powered content customization, and EHR integration-have enabled the widespread deployment of user-friendly eConsent platforms across both clinical trials and routine care settings. The increase in decentralized clinical trials, remote patient monitoring, and virtual care models has heightened the demand for digital-first consent workflows that ensure compliance without in-person interaction. Regulatory clarity from global health authorities has reinforced the legitimacy and necessity of electronic consent, creating favorable conditions for adoption across regions and sectors. Moreover, growing consumer expectations around transparency, privacy, and digital literacy are pushing providers to modernize their consent processes in order to enhance the overall patient experience. Hospitals, academic medical centers, and pharmaceutical sponsors are also recognizing the cost and time savings associated with paperless consent systems, particularly in reducing administrative burdens, minimizing errors, and accelerating enrollment processes. Data privacy laws such as HIPAA, GDPR, and evolving national regulations are further emphasizing the need for secure, auditable, and easily retrievable consent records. Collectively, these drivers are accelerating the integration of eConsent into mainstream healthcare operations, transforming it into a foundational element of digital health and patient-centric care delivery.
